Transaction 62ae632d7fec61c26d1f3f6407c6374fb54b5ccc0b4190ca6bd7e10e5ae7ecd8
1 Input
1 Output
-
62ae632d7fec61c26d1f3f6407c6374fb54b5ccc0b4190ca6bd7e10e5ae7ecd8:0
- value
- 18959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afa13c1a81fdde55b5c20a43c78669598baf326e OP_EQUAL
- address
- 3HhfKuKnhDYWeAWZ77oq9eZVDbHQjLxP3x